Karlheinz Busen (born 5 April 1951) is a German politician. Born in Gronau, North Rhine-Westphalia, North Rhine-Westphalia, he represents the Free Democratic Party (FDP). Karlheinz Busen has served as a member of the Bundestag from the state of North Rhine-Westphalia since 2017.[1]
Life
Karlheinz Busen is a graduate engineer and owns his own company with eight employees.
Busen became member of the bundestag after the 2017 German federal election. He is speaker of the FDP parliamentary group for hunting and forestry.[2]
